I. Specificities and Key Indicators of IVF Surrogacy at Age 40

After the age of 40, a woman's ovarian reserve function significantly declines, and the rate of chromosomal abnormalities in eggs increases. This makes natural pregnancy much more difficult, and the success rate of IVF also decreases stepwise with age. Therefore, for IVF surrogacy for people in their 40s, the standards for younger groups cannot be simply applied. Instead, the strength of institutions should be evaluated from the following dimensions:

  • Preimplantation Genetic Testing Technology: PGT-A technology can screen out chromosomally normal embryos, significantly improving implantation rates and reducing miscarriage risks, which is particularly crucial for advanced-age women.
  • Laboratory Level and Embryologist Experience: Blastocyst culture rate and freeze-thaw survival rate are core indicators of a laboratory's hard strength. Experienced embryologists can better handle the special conditions of eggs from older women.
  • Personalized Ovarian Stimulation Protocols: Hormone levels vary greatly among 40-year-old patients. Doctors need to customize mild stimulation or gentle protocols based on indicators like AMH and antral follicle count to avoid excessive stimulation that could degrade egg quality.
  • Legal and Process Transparency: Surrogacy involves complex legal procedures. Reputable institutions will clearly inform clients of the compliance, risks, and cost breakdown of each step, eliminating hidden fees.
